Georgian Embassy for Austria

Georgian Embassy in Austria

Address: Doblhoffgasse 5/5, 1010 Wien
City: Vienna (Standard time zone: UTC/GMT +2 hours)
Tel.:  (+43 / 1) 403 98 48
Fax: (+43 / 1) 403 98 48 20
Emergency tel.: (+43 / 1) 710 36 11 

Working hours: Monday to Friday, 9.00 - 18.00
Consular hours: Monday to Friday, 9.00 - 12.00 

Diplomatic relations between Georgia and Republic of Austria were established in 1992. Georgia opened its Embassy in Vienna in 1996. The relations between the two countries are close and friendly. Georgia appreciates Support of Austrian Government in different fields of bilateral relations. In addition the commercial and cultural ties are also very important, but do not reflect its full potential and has a big prospective to develop.

Consular Section involves protecting and promoting the interests of Georgian nationals abroad, whether they live there or are there temporarily for business or pleasure. The embassies and consulates issue passports and emergency documents, deal with visa applications and legalise documents. When Georgian nationals run into difficulties abroad, the embassy or consulate can provide assistance.

The Consular Section also acts as the competent Georgian authority in matters such as passports, notary services and certain specific legal transactions, and advises non-Georgian citizens with entry permit matters. It also assists other Georgian authorities with citizenship, population register, military service and family law matters, and with arrangements for absentee voting.

Foreign staff of diplomatic missions and consular posts, as well as similar representations accredited to Georgia need visas for their first entry to the territory of Georgia. During their accreditation period they stay in the country and cross the border on the basis of accreditation card issued according to the determined rule of the Ministry of Foreign Affairs of Georgia, if other is not provided by international obligation.

Foreign nationals who have a multiple entry US, EU or Schengen member states visas, which have validity for one year or more and had been used once at least, can enter or stay on the territory of Georgia without visa up to 90 days, within the validity term of the visa.

Theft or loss of a valid passport must be reported to the police and a police report should be presented when applying for a new passport. Otherwise a passport is applied as normally. When reporting a lost passport to the police it should be noted that a report made by telephone and a registration number given  on the basis of that might not be adequate proof to the insurance company. The report can be made in person at a police station so that a report of the crime is available in writing.
